Senior C#/.NET engineer

Recruiter
Firusas
Location
Remote
Posted
04 Mar 2021
Closes
04 Apr 2021
Function
Technology
Contract Type
Permanent
Hours
Full Time

Austrian e-commerсe platform is looking for an experienced Senior C#/.NET engineer for designing system architecture for solving business needs.

Responsibilities:
- Designing system architecture for solving business needs
- Designing cloud resources and continuous delivery tools for developed systems
- Reviewing the code of other team members and vice versa
- Participating in solution analysis, design and architecture

Requirements:
- 3+ years of demonstrated application development experience in the following areas: line of business user interfaces, and multi-tier architectures
- REST API design and implementation skills
-Knowledge of distributed systems, SOLID principles, design patterns, TDD, DDD
- Good knowledge of messaging queues, such as RabbitMQ; good knowledge of REST
- Deep understanding of object-oriented development principles (OOP) and Client/Server design techniques
-At least 4 years of hands-on experience with C#/.NET
- Hands-one xperience with ASP Core (2.2 – 3.1), Web API, Redis
- Experience with Azure (Storage, KeyVault, SQL), Azure Service Bus, Azure Web Job, Azure Function
- Experience with authentication/authorization, JWT Tokens, Identity server
- Skilled in customisation and configuration
- Strong communication and stakeholder management skills
- Experience with business process analysis, ERP implementation — a great plus
- Intermediate level of spoken and written English or above.